0

Как Docker может помочь при разработке и доставке программного обеспечения?

Как Docker может помочь при разработке и доставке программного обеспечения?

Пользователь, давай подробно разберем, как Docker может значительно упростить процесс разработки и доставки программного обеспечения. Для начала, давай разберемся, что такое Docker.

Docker – это открытая платформа, которая позволяет автоматизировать развертывание и управление приложениями в контейнерах. Под контейнером мы понимаем легковесное и изолированное окружение, в котором приложение и его зависимости могут работать независимо от остальных компонентов системы.

Одним из самых важных преимуществ Docker является его переносимость. Благодаря контейнеризации, вы можете упаковать ваше приложение в контейнер и запустить его на любой платформе, где есть Docker. Это освобождает вас от необходимости решать проблемы, связанные с зависимостями и конфигурацией приложения на разных окружениях.

Для разработчиков Docker предлагает возможность создавать контейнеры с нужным окружением и зависимостями для вашего приложения. Это означает, что вы можете создать разработочное окружение в Docker контейнере и легко поделиться им со своими коллегами. Это особенно полезно, если вы работаете в команде, где каждый разработчик может иметь свою собственную конфигурацию, но все равно держится вне вашего основного окружения.

Еще одно важное преимущество Docker – это возможность упрощенного тестирования и отладки. Вы можете создать контейнер с необходимыми инструментами и настроить его для проведения автоматического тестирования. Затем вы можете запускать тесты в контейнере, не заботясь о конфликтах с другими компонентами вашей системы.

Кроме того, Docker облегчает процесс доставки и развертывания приложений. Вы можете создать образ контейнера, который содержит все необходимые компоненты для запуска вашего приложения, включая код, зависимости и настройки. Затем вы можете передать этот образ в любое окружение и легко развернуть ваше приложение в контейнере. Это гарантирует, что ваше приложение будет вести себя одинаково независимо от окружения, в котором оно запущено.

Как видите, Docker предлагает множество возможностей для упрощения разработки и доставки программного обеспечения. Он поможет вам сохранить согласованность и переносимость вашего приложения, ускорит процесс тестирования и облегчит процесс доставки вашего приложения в продакшн.

Если вы хотите узнать больше о Docker и начать использовать его в своем проекте, рекомендую обратиться к официальной документации Docker (https://docs.docker.com/). Там вы найдете все необходимое руководство по установке, использованию и настройке Docker.

Не теряйте время на многошаговые процессы доставки и разработки программного обеспечения – воспользуйтесь Docker и упростите вашу жизнь!

Tovarystva Radnyk

Добавить комментарий

Ваш адрес email не будет опубликован. Обязательные поля помечены *